#include "bits/stdc++.h" using namespace std; const int MOD = 1e9 + 7; void solve(void) { int n; cin >> n; vector dp(10); dp[0] = 1; while (n--) { vector nx(10); for (int i = 0; i < 10; i++) { for (int j = 0; j <= i; j++) { nx[i] += dp[j]; nx[i] %= MOD; } } swap(dp, nx); } int ans = 0; for (int i = 0; i < 10; i++) { ans += dp[i]; ans %= MOD; } cout << ans << endl; } int main() { solve(); //cout << "yui(*-v・)yui" << endl; return 0; }